Overview

Working as a production worker in a cookie factory in Haarlem involves various tasks that ensure the smooth operation of the production line. This role is ideal for EU migrant workers seeking stable employment in the Netherlands. You'll be part of a team responsible for mixing ingredients, baking, and packaging cookies. Companies in this sector often seek motivated individuals who can work efficiently in a fast-paced environment.

What to Expect

As a production worker, you can expect to work in shifts, including mornings, afternoons, and sometimes nights. The job can be physically demanding, requiring you to stand for long periods and lift heavy packages. Safety measures are strictly enforced, and you'll receive training on operating machinery and handling food products. A typical workweek consists of 36 to 40 hours, with overtime opportunities available.

Salary & Benefits

In 2026, the minimum wage in the Netherlands is €14.71 per hour for workers aged 21 and over. Production workers in cookie factories can expect to earn between €14.71 and €18.00 per hour, depending on experience and specific company policies. Typical benefits include health insurance, paid vacation, and sometimes transportation allowances. You can calculate your expected salary using our salary calculator.
